We are looking for an inspirational qualified Primary Teachers to join the Independent Jewish Day School Academy. We are looking for people with the ability to deliver creative lessons that children enjoy and feel motivated by.

IJDS is a high achieving one form entry primary school situated in the heart of the community. We are a Modern Orthodox Jewish School, regularly placed within the top 100 schools in England, according to the DfE. We are committed to equality and opportunity and to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and we expect our staff to share this commitment. Successful candidates will be required to complete an enhanced DBS and to confirm that they are not disqualified from teaching.

We have high expectations where outstanding teaching and the well-being of all pupils and staff are at the heart of our improvement planning, pedagogy and practice.

We welcome applications from practitioners who will:
• model high quality teaching
• maintain a dynamic and inspiring learning environment
• be committed to ongoing professional development
• be motivated, innovative and eager to take a lead
• have a positive outlook and a resilient nature.

We offer:
• children who are enthusiastic about learning, well-motivated and who will love your desire to engage them further in their learning
• a school with continuing high standards
• a commitment to ongoing professional development
• a broad and balanced curriculum that is enhanced with a variety of enrichment opportunities
• Potential for a TLR
